Tech Billionaires: Reshaping Philanthropy in a Quest for a Better World
by Lewis D. Solomon

Billionaires who made their fortunes through technology and Internet ventures have changed what it means to be a philanthropist, writes Lewis D. Solomon, a law professor at George Washington University, in Washington, D.C.
